Verb

[edit]

åfånga (past participle ågfångan or ågfångt)

  1. to begin, to commence
    Mia fångan jetzt å.We're beginning now.
  2. (with zu + gerund) to start doing something
    Mia fångan jetzt å zum Singa.We'll start singing now.
  3. (with mit) to begin something; to start something
    Und nåcher fång ma midm Konzert å.And then we'll start the concert.
  4. (with mit) to put to good use, to do something (good) (with)
    Mit dem kunnt i scho wås åfånga.I could put that to good use.
